6 Riverway Rd, Montrose is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1904. The property has a land size of 852m2 and floor size of 164m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 1991.
Offered for the first time since 1986, this exceptional example of intricate period beauty features a style that really does need to be seen to be believed.
The exceptional renovation undertaken by the current forty-year tenure owner exudes the passion that only perfectionists display.
The host of period features now so beautifully displayed include ornate period pressed tin ceilings throughout and astonishingly, exotic pressed tin entrance walls that greet one upon entry. Internal doors boast three and four panels, with the three-panel doors displaying what are believed to be original detailed landscape paintings. An expansive return verandah extends from the picturesque lead-light front door to beautiful French doors on the sunny north-eastern side of the home.

The size of Montrose is approximately 2.9 square kilometres. It has 6 parks covering nearly 2.2% of total area. The population of Montrose in 2016 was 2152 people. By 2021 the population was 2313 showing a population growth of 7.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Montrose is 30-39 years. Households in Montrose are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Montrose work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 68.60% of the homes in Montrose were owner-occupied compared with 70.80% in 2016.
